This was my second visit to the restaurant, the first visit was pre Renovation. My first experience cost my wife and I over a $1000 and was worth every penny. More recently we invited a couple to join us, assuring them that this would be the most memorable dinning experience of their lives. The experience was memorable but for the wrong reasons.
The staff; Positive notes first, the staff, without exception were wonderful and reminiscent of the Alenia that I remembered. Unfortunalty things went steeply downhill from there.
Presentation; There were a few interesting features which we enjoyed. I will spare you the details as I don t want to spoil it for anyone that will be going to the to the restaurant. Overall however, this was a huge let down compared to my previous experience.
The food; Some of it was great, the rest not so much! Lots of fluff like fancy plating and reconstructing foods so that they looked like something different ( again I m being vague as I don t want to spoil anyone s visit). This would have added to the experience had the food been better. Quantity was light to say the least, for $500 a head I would have expected to walk away full. The choices for the wine pairing were perfect however, the volume of wine was scant and there wasn t enough time between glasses to properly enjoy the pair.
In summary, I was very dissapointed with my dining experience as were my guests. I am shocked that Michelin has assigned the new Alinea 3 stars, perhaps the Michelin folks should go back for another look, I know that I won t be going back.
